示例服务器
示例服务器和实施的列表
本页展示了各种模型上下文协议 (MCP) 服务器,这些服务器演示了该协议的功能和多功能性。这些服务器使大型语言模型 (LLM) 能够安全地访问工具和数据源。
参考实现
这些官方参考服务器演示了核心 MCP 功能和 SDK 用法:
数据和文件系统
- Filesystem - 使用可配置的访问控制保护文件作
- PostgreSQL - 具有架构检查功能的只读数据库访问
- SQLite - 数据库交互和商业智能功能
- Google Drive - Google Drive 的文件访问和搜索功能
开发工具
- Git - 用于读取、搜索和作 Git 存储库的工具
- GitHub - 仓库管理、文件作和 GitHub API 集成
- GitLab - 支持项目管理的 GitLab API 集成
- Sentry - 从 Sentry.io 检索和分析问题
Web 和浏览器自动化
生产力和通信
AI 和专用工具
官方集成
这些 MCP 服务器由公司为其平台维护:
- Axiom - 使用自然语言查询和分析日志、跟踪和事件数据
- Browserbase - 在云中自动化浏览器交互
- Cloudflare - 在 Cloudflare 开发人员平台上部署和管理资源
- E2B - 在安全的云沙箱中执行代码
- Neon - 与 Neon 无服务器 Postgres 平台交互
- Obsidian Markdown 笔记 - 在 Obsidian 保险库中阅读和搜索 Markdown 笔记
- Qdrant - 使用 Qdrant 向量搜索引擎实现语义内存
- Raygun - 访问崩溃报告和监控数据
- Search1API - 用于搜索、抓取和站点地图的统一 API
- Stripe - 与 Stripe API 交互
- Tinybird - 与 Tinybird 无服务器 ClickHouse 平台的接口
社区亮点
不断增长的社区开发服务器生态系统扩展了 MCP 的功能:
- Docker - 管理容器、映像、卷和网络
- Kubernetes - 管理 Pod、部署和服务
- 线性 - 项目管理和问题跟踪
- Snowflake - 与 Snowflake 数据库交互
- Spotify - 控制 Spotify 播放和管理播放列表
- Todoist - 任务管理集成
**注意:**社区服务器未经测试,使用风险应由您自己承担。他们不隶属于 Anthropic,也不受 Anthropic 的认可。
有关社区服务器的完整列表,请访问 MCP 服务器存储库。
开始
使用引用服务器
基于 TypeScript 的服务器可以直接与以下产品一起使用:npx
bash
npx -y @modelcontextprotocol/server-memory
基于 Python 的服务器可以与 (recommended) 或 :uvx``pip
bash
# Using uvx
uvx mcp-server-git
# Using pip
pip install mcp-server-git
python -m mcp_server_git
使用 Claude 进行配置
要将 MCP 服务器与 Claude 一起使用,请将其添加到您的配置中:
json
{
"mcpServers": {
"memory": {
"command": "npx",
"args": ["-y", "@modelcontextprotocol/server-memory"]
},
"filesystem": {
"command": "npx",
"args": ["-y", "@modelcontextprotocol/server-filesystem", "/path/to/allowed/files"]
},
"github": {
"command": "npx",
"args": ["-y", "@modelcontextprotocol/server-github"],
"env": {
"GITHUB_PERSONAL_ACCESS_TOKEN": "<YOUR_TOKEN>"
}
}
}
}
其他资源
- MCP 服务器存储库 - 参考实施和社区服务器的完整集合
- Awesome MCP 服务器 - 精选的 MCP 服务器列表
- MCP CLI - 用于测试 MCP 服务器的命令行检查器
- MCP Get - 用于安装和管理 MCP 服务器的工具
- Supergateway - 通过 SSE 运行 MCP stdio 服务器